On Tue, 20 Aug 2019 at 13:03, Georg Lukas <ge...@op-co.de> wrote: > * Tedd Sterr <teddst...@outlook.com> [2019-08-18 23:00]: > > PR #806 - XEP-0060: Add pubsub#public in Publish-Subscribe features - > https://github.com/xsf/xeps/pull/806 > > -0. I agree that this is a useful addition, but technically it belongs > into the registry in https://xmpp.org/registrar/disco-features.html and > not into 0060; or maybe both, because it modifies behavior. The behavior > modification is also something that demands a feature so that clients > can know whether they can count on the flag being used. Also what Dave > said regarding default values. > > > PR #808 - XEP-0045: Add Tags configuration and metadata - > https://github.com/xsf/xeps/pull/808 > > -0. It _might_ make sense to have yet another way to describe a MUC, > besides of JID, name, description and subject, but I'd like to see a > strong rationale for that. Besides, I'd prefer to have user-defined > tags, akin to roster groups, that can be assigned to MUCs as well, and I > think having both would make for a horribly convoluted UX. > > > PR #805 - XEP-0060: Add a pubsub#rsm disco#info feature to clear > confusion - https://github.com/xsf/xeps/pull/805 > > +1. I'd prefer to use `pubsub+rsm` and not `pubsub#rsm` (similar to > +notify, and to make `disco#items+rsm` look less ugly), but this is not > a hill I'm going to die on. > > I quite like that idea, as well.
